Polypodium leucotomos (PL) Extract and Sun-Related Skin Traits
Polypodium leucotomos (PL) extract is a natural supplement derived from a tropical fern plant native to Central and South America. It has been studied for its potential benefits in protecting the skin from sun damage and improving various sun-related skin traits.
Protection Against UV Radiation
PL extract has been shown to have photoprotective properties, helping to protect the skin from the harmful effects of UV radiation. It can help reduce sunburn, erythema, and DNA damage caused by exposure to the sun's rays.
Anti-Inflammatory Effects
PL extract has anti-inflammatory properties that can help reduce inflammation in the skin caused by sun exposure. This can help alleviate symptoms such as redness, swelling, and discomfort associated with sunburn.
Antioxidant Activity
PL extract is rich in antioxidants, which can help neutralize free radicals generated by UV radiation. By reducing oxidative stress in the skin, PL extract can help prevent premature aging and damage caused by sun exposure.
Improvement in Skin Texture
Regular use of PL extract has been associated with improvements in skin texture, including increased hydration, elasticity, and firmness. This can help combat the dryness and roughness often experienced after sun exposure.
In conclusion, Polypodium leucotomos (PL) extract shows promise in protecting the skin from sun damage and improving various sun-related skin traits. Incorporating PL extract into your skincare routine may help maintain healthy and radiant skin, especially when exposed to the sun.

Beta carotene
This antioxidant found naturally in fruits and vegetables like carrots and sweet potatoes may help protect skin from sun damage when consumed in the diet or as a supplement. It is thought to help quench free radicals caused by UV exposure. However, high-dose beta carotene supplements have been linked to increased risk of lung cancer in smokers.

Green tea extract
Compounds like EGCG in green tea exhibit antioxidant abilities that may help protect skin cells against UV damage. Early research shows applying green tea extract topically or drinking it may offer some photoprotection.
-
Vitamin D
While moderate sun exposure allows vitamin D production in the skin, excessive unprotected sun exposure raises skin cancer risk. Vitamin D supplementation may help reduce sunburn risk in some people with low vitamin D status.
